What a Tune-Up Service Covers

A tune up isn’t one-size-fits-all. Modern vehicles with electronic ignition and fuel injection have different service needs than older engines, and intervals vary by make, model, and driving conditions. That’s why our process starts with the Digital Vehicle Inspection. Before any work is approved, our technicians document findings with photos and walk you through what they found.

Common tune-up service components include spark plug inspection and replacement, ignition system checks, air and fuel filter replacement, fuel system inspection, and fluid checks. Service tasks are based on your vehicle’s manufacturer’s maintenance schedule and the actual condition of components found during inspection. Nothing proceeds without your approval.

  • Spark Plug Inspection and Replacement: Worn plugs affect combustion efficiency and can cause rough running or misfires.
  • Ignition System Checks: Verifies ignition components are functioning within manufacturer specifications.
  • Air and Fuel Filter Replacement: Restricted filters affect engine airflow and fuel delivery.
  • Fuel System Inspection: Reviews fuel delivery components as part of a thorough engine assessment.
  • Fluid Checks: Confirms fluid levels and condition across key systems.

Signs Your Vehicle May Need a Tune-Up

Some warning signs are easy to recognize. Others build gradually until they become a more expensive problem. Common indicators that a tune up may be due include a rough or unstable idle, hesitation when accelerating, difficulty starting, reduced fuel economy over time, an exhaust smell that wasn’t there before, or a check engine light related to misfires or fuel system issues.

Worn spark plugs are a frequent culprit. Left unaddressed, ignition issues can stress other components and lead to repairs that cost far more than the original maintenance would have.

High-Altitude Driving and Engine Wear in the Pikes Peak Region

Colorado Springs sits above 6,000 feet, and the surrounding terrain pushes that higher. Engines work harder at altitude to produce power, which can accelerate wear on ignition and fuel system components over time. Seasonal temperature swings along the Front Range, mountain grades, and variable road surfaces add to the equation. Vehicles here often benefit from close attention to the manufacturer’s recommended intervals, and our technicians can help you factor in how you actually drive.
